On Friday 12 May 2006 10:12, David Faure wrote:
> On Friday 12 May 2006 08:46, Olivier Goffart wrote:
> > Le Vendredi 12 Mai 2006 01:14, Cornelius Schumacher a écrit :
> > > On Friday 12 May 2006 00:37, Alexander Neundorf wrote:
> > > > What about libkonq ?
> > >
> > > It's under apps as is konqueror. Is it used by something else than
> > > Konqueror?
> >
> > Why no put it in apps/konqueror then ?
>
> If you still want icons on your desktop, you need kdesktop to keep using
> libkonq; but as coolo says it could move to kdelibs. For sure it can't move
> to apps/konqueror though.
IIRC kdesktop uses libkonq only because of the icon view class in libkonq.
However, the libkonq icon view is designed around *rectangular* windows,
which doesn't necessarily apply to KDesktop (think Xinerama). In the work
branch where I was messing with Xinerama I was working on dropping libkonq,
since it's just not going to work.
